dc.description.abstractThis mixed-methods quasi-experimental study examined whether AI-mediated role-play could support complaint-handling performance in an English for Tourism and Hospitality course. The study was conducted with 89 intermediate-level undergraduate EFL students at a public university in Jordan. Students were assigned by class section to a control group that completed instructor-led role-play and an experimental group that engaged in AI-mediated role-play supported by structured AI feedback. Over a six-week intervention, both groups practiced customer complaint scenarios targeting politeness, language accuracy, and problem solving. Quantitative data were drawn from pre-test and post-test performance tasks scored with an analytic rubric, and qualitative data came from AI feedback records, instructor feedback, student interviews, and reflection entries analyzed through thematic analysis. Both groups improved from pre-test to post-test, but the experimental group showed larger gains across all rubric dimensions. The qualitative findings showed that students valued the immediacy, organization, and repeatability of AI feedback, especially during revision, while continuing to rely on instructor feedback for contextual nuance, pragmatic judgment, and strategy guidance. The study contributes to current discussions of instructional AI in applied linguistics by offering an ESP-focused account of how structured AI role-play can extend practice opportunities when it is carefully aligned with course outcomes, guided by the instructor, and framed through responsible use.en
